About Grandravine Drive
Grandravine Drive is located in the Jane and Finch neighborhood of Toronto, Ontario, known for its diverse community and urban setting. The area offers a mix of residential properties, including apartment buildings and townhouses, along with various amenities, parks, and cultural landmarks. While it has faced socioeconomic challenges, ongoing revitalization efforts aim to improve infrastructure and community services.
Features
Driftwood Community Centre - A hub for local activities, offering recreational programs, sports facilities, and community events.
York University Heights - A nearby residential area with proximity to York University, providing educational and cultural opportunities.
Schools
Grandravine Public School - A local elementary school serving the community with academic and extracurricular programs.
Westview Centennial Secondary School - A high school offering a range of academic and vocational programs for students.
Malls
Jane Finch Mall - A shopping center with retail stores, grocery outlets, and dining options serving the local community.
Parks
Grandravine Park - A neighborhood park with playgrounds, sports fields, and green spaces for outdoor activities.
Driftwood Park - A larger park featuring walking trails, sports facilities, and picnic areas.
Landmarks
York University - A major post-secondary institution nearby, contributing to the area's educational and cultural landscape.
